Understanding 劃時代 (huà shí dài): Meaning and Usage in Chinese Language

Introduction to 劃時代

劃時代 (huà shí dài) is a significant term in the Chinese language that translates to “epoch-making” or “pioneering.” This term emphasizes a substantial, often transformative impact in various fields such as science, art, culture, or technology. In this article, we will delve into the meaning, grammatical structure, and provide example sentences that demonstrate the use of 劃時代 in context.

Meaning of 劃時代

The phrase 劃時代 consists of two characters: 劃 (huà) and 時代 (shí dài). The character 劃 means “to cut” or “to delineate,” while 時代 refers to “era” or “period.” Together, they convey the sense of defining or marking a new era, highlighting significant changes or innovations that set a new standard.

Grammatical Structure of 劃時代

The phrase 劃時代 functions primarily as an adjective in sentences, modifying nouns to describe something as groundbreaking or pioneering. It can also appear as part of a longer phrase to elaborate on the context in which it is used. Chinese language

Example Sentences Using 劃時代

To better understand how to use 劃時代 in various contexts, here are several example sentences:

In Technology

1. 这款智能手机的发布被视为劃時代的产品,彻底改变了我们的沟通方式。

(The release of this smartphone is seen as an epoch-making product that has completely changed our way of communication.)

In Literature

2. 他的小说在中国文学界被定义为劃時代的作品,影响了后来的许多作家。

(His novel is defined as an epoch-making work in Chinese literature, influencing many subsequent writers.)

In Science

3. 这项研究的发现被认为是劃時代的科学突破,将推动医学的发展。

(The findings of this research are considered an epoch-making scientific breakthrough that will promote the development of medicine.)
